From d872b8ffc121fd57d47aa7d3d12d9ba86389f092 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Harald Anlauf 
Date: Wed, 26 Jul 2023 21:12:45 +0200
Subject: [PATCH] Fortran: diagnose strings of non-constant length in DATA
 statements [PR68569]

gcc/fortran/ChangeLog:

	PR fortran/68569
	* resolve.cc (check_data_variable): Do not accept strings with
	deferred length or non-constant length in a DATA statement.
	Reject also substrings of string variables of non-constant length.

gcc/testsuite/ChangeLog:

	PR fortran/68569
	* gfortran.dg/data_char_4.f90: Adjust expected diagnostic.
	* gfortran.dg/data_char_5.f90: Likewise.
	* gfortran.dg/data_char_6.f90: New test.
---
 gcc/fortran/resolve.cc| 22 ++-
 g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/data_char_4.f90 |  2 +-
 g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/data_char_5.f90 |  8 +++
 g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/data_char_6.f90 | 26 +++
 4 files changed, 52 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
 create mode 100644 g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/data_char_6.f90
